Transaction 2a6b70651f4a9f429bda96a462fd6256f1d0cf0cc0a966df98aa98440cd6cee0
1 Input
1 Output
-
2a6b70651f4a9f429bda96a462fd6256f1d0cf0cc0a966df98aa98440cd6cee0:0
- value
- 809409
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 57544e3fceaedda9e131930f159b676eb103b575 OP_EQUAL
- address
- 39emhtkPuYKy8KqzEuhfw9Ap99oGFLdkzm